The most famous event in queer history—the Stonewall Uprising of 1969—was not led by affluent gay lawyers. It was led by the most marginalized members of the community: transgender women of color, specifically those like Marsha P. Johnson and Sylvia Rivera. Johnson, a self-identified transvestite and drag queen, and Rivera, a Latina trans woman, were homeless, sex-working youth who fought back against decades of police brutality. When the police raided the Stonewall Inn, it was the "street queens"—trans women who had been rejected by both straight society and the cautious homophile organizations of the era—who threw the first bricks.
